Background
In June 2024, Broadcom discontinued its Embedded OEM program. This decision affected Avaya Solutions Platform 130 Appliance and Avaya Solutions Platform S8300 solutions, as Avaya was an Embedded OEM partner of VMware. Therefore, Avaya needed to identify a new hypervisor.
Avaya introduced KVM on RHEL 8.10 in the Avaya Solutions Platform 130 Appliance R6.0.x program. In addition to the new hypervisor, this release also introduced an updated server hardware platform based on Dell R660xs.
All Avaya Solutions Platform 130 Appliance R6.0.x solutions (Avaya Solutions Platform 130 Appliance and Avaya Solutions Platform S8300) now ship with the new KVM. Avaya Solutions Platform 130 Appliance R6.0.x does not support ESXi. For more information, see PSN020640u - Avaya Solutions Platform R6.0.x Introduction.
Note:
Avaya Solutions Platform 130 Appliance R6.0.x with KVM on RHEL 8.10 supports Avaya SBC server KVM-specific images only.
Do not deploy KVM-specific images on customer-provided KVM environments, including those based on RHEL.
